Planning appeal decision

Dismissed19 January 20223269705

Land Adjacent Caxton Pride Hackmans Lane Purleigh Essex, Cocks Clark, CM3 6RE

development of 5 detached dwellings on land east of Hackmans Lane, Cock Clarks

Authority
Maldon District Council
Appeal type
minor · Planning Appeal
Procedure
Written Representations
Development
residential · Minor Dwellings
Inspector
Pannell G

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• Whether the site represents a suitable location for the proposed dwellings, having regard to access to services and facilities

What decided it

The moderate environmental and social harm arising from the location in terms of use of natural resources and accessibility of local services significantly and demonstrably outweighs the benefits of housing delivery when assessed against the Framework as a whole.

The modest economic, social and environmental benefits of the development were outweighed by the moderate negative environmental and social effects arising from the location in terms of use of natural resources and accessibility of local services, such that the adverse impacts significantly and demonstrably outweigh the benefits when assessed against the Framework taken as a whole.

Framework references: 11, 79

Plan policies cited: Policy S1, Policy S8, Policy H4
